Crafts, Arts and Architecture in Mauryan Empire Crafts, Arts and Architecture in Mauryan Empire Crafts and Industries Cotton fabrics were made at Madhura, Aparanta, Kalinga, Kashi, Vanga, vatsa and Mahisa. Vanga (East Bengal), Pundra (West Bengal) and Suvernakudya (in Assam) was famous for white and soft textile. Dukula, Kashi and Pundra were noted for linen … Read more
